senior software engineering Full Stack Engineer tech_leadership · Posted May 8, 2026
$159,200 – $301,600
USD per year

About this role

Adobe is hiring a senior-level Full Stack Engineer in the software engineering function based in San Jose, CA. The posting calls out experience with LLMs, API Development, Observability, Full Stack. Compensation is listed at $159,200–$301,600 per year.

Role
Full Stack Engineer
Function
software engineering
Level
senior
Track
Tech leadership
Employment
Full-time
Location
San Jose, CA
Department
Design
Posted
May 8, 2026

More roles at Adobe

Senior Backend Engineer (Java) – Adobe Real-Time Customer Data Platform (RTCDP)
Bucharest, Romania · senior
Java AWS Azure
Backend Software Engineer
Seattle, WA · mid
JavaScript Java PHP
Senior UI Software Engineer
San Jose, CA · senior
JavaScript TypeScript React
Senior Software Engineer – Frontend & Platform
Bucharest, Romania · senior
JavaScript Java SQL
GTM Operations Senior Manager
San Francisco, CA · senior
Express Salesforce Data Analytics
All Adobe jobs →

Job description

from Adobe careers

The Opportunity 

We're seeking a Senior Staff Engineer to lead the Agent Platform work for Firefly Boards. Boards is bringing agentic AI to the infinite canvas, and this role owns the engineering systems that make that work production-grade: the server-side agent runtime, the integration with Adobe's central agent platform, and the application stack that lets the agent act on the canvas alongside human users in real time. You'll partner closely with the agentic team that owns the intelligence side of the product (skills, model selection, agent quality), with a deliberate split of responsibilities. They define what the agent does and how well it does it. You define the systems it runs on. 

Firefly Boards is an AI-powered mood-boarding and ideation app that provides a non-linear infinite canvas. It enables a new generation of creatives to embrace generative AI and those who find the linear workflows of legacy software restrictive. Images and videos can be imported or generated using AI models and edited, remixed, iterated on, and organized flexibly, making it easier for artists to visualize and develop ideas on their own or in collaboration. 

What You'll Do 

This role has three primary areas of ownership and several secondary responsibilities. The work spans the full stack — server-side runtime, web client, and the cross-team architecture that ties them together. 

This is an excerpt. Read the full job description on Adobe careers →
All software engineering jobs software engineering in San Jose, CA Jobs in San Jose, CA software engineering salaries software engineering career path
All Adobe Jobs Browse software engineering roles senior positions